In a multiple server configuration without the dns roundrobin functionality, many programs will use the first host server ip address for the whole time to live ttl of the cache and use the second and third host serversip addresses only in the event of host failure. Nov 30, 2017 dns cache snooping is when someone queries a dns server in order to find out snoop if the dns server has a specific dns record cached, and thereby deduce if the dns server s owner or its users have recently visited a specific site. A dns server is a computer server that contains a database of public ip addresses and their associated hostnames, and in most cases serves to resolve, or translate, those names to ip addresses as requested.
